Where are the drain holes on your pail, how many, and how large?
Your runoff is very low for the pH that you are watering with! How long since you last re-potted the plant? I think the lime in your soil is long gone and you are seeing problems from that, not just pH, but also too little available calcium.
Re-pot on a schedule that allows for fresh soil every 4-6 weeks.
And I think you are watering too often.
Edit- ventilation is just a fan, or do you have a correct EXHAUST as well?
